  • Team USA has been putting on a show for the whole FIBA U19 World Cup but it all came down to one final game against a tuff France squad led by 7'3" Victor Wembanyama. The 17 year old reppin' France came out ballin' in his attempt to carry his team to the gold medal. With a few minutes left in the game Victor fouled out with 22 points, 8 rebounds, & 8 assists, which is when team USA began their last minute comeback!
